What is a manufacturing technician?

Manufacturing Technicians are skilled workers who operate, maintain, and troubleshoot machinery and equipment used in the production process. They play a key role in ensuring that manufacturing runs smoothly, efficiently, and meets quality standards. Their responsibilities often include monitoring production lines, performing routine maintenance, and documenting production data. Manufacturing Technicians may work in various industries such as electronics, pharmaceuticals, automotive, or food processing. They are essential to maintaining productivity and minimizing downtime in manufacturing environments.

What are the key skills and qualifications needed to thrive as a manufacturing technician?

To thrive as a Manufacturing Technician, you need a solid understanding of manufacturing processes, mechanical aptitude, and a relevant technical diploma or associate degree. Familiarity with programmable logic controllers (PLCs), computer-aided manufacturing (CAM) systems, and quality control tools is typically required. Attention to detail, problem-solving abilities, and effective teamwork distinguish top performers in this role. These skills ensure efficient production, equipment reliability, and high-quality output in a manufacturing environment.

What are some common challenges manufacturing technicians face when working with automated production equipment?

Manufacturing Technicians often encounter challenges such as troubleshooting equipment malfunctions, adapting to rapidly advancing automation technologies, and ensuring consistent product quality. Staying up to date with machine-specific protocols and quickly diagnosing issues are critical skills in this environment. Additionally, collaborating with engineers and quality assurance teams is essential for implementing process improvements and minimizing downtime. Regular training and a proactive approach to maintenance can help technicians overcome these challenges and contribute to efficient production operations.

What is the difference between Manufacturing Technician vs Quality Control Technician?

AspectManufacturing TechnicianQuality Control Technician
CredentialsHigh school diploma or equivalent; technical certifications often preferredHigh school diploma; certifications in quality assurance or inspection beneficial
Work EnvironmentManufacturing floors, production lines, assembly areasLaboratories, inspection stations, manufacturing sites
Employer & Industry UsageManufacturing plants, production facilitiesQuality assurance departments within manufacturing companies
Common Search & ComparisonManufacturing Technician vs Quality Control Technician

Manufacturing Technicians focus on operating and maintaining production equipment, ensuring smooth manufacturing processes. Quality Control Technicians primarily inspect products and materials to ensure they meet quality standards. While both roles work within manufacturing environments and require similar certifications, their core responsibilities differ: manufacturing technicians handle production operations, whereas quality control technicians focus on product quality assurance.
